Cotton Tree is a small village just outside Belmopan, named for a notable cotton tree that once stood as a local landmark. Visitors can experience everyday Belizean rural life, with simple wooden houses, small farms, and friendly locals. The village has a peaceful, laid-back atmosphere, perfect for a short stroll or bike ride. It provides a contrast to the planned capital, showing the traditional side of Belize.
Don't miss
- Walk or bike through the village to see traditional wooden houses and local farms
- Chat with residents to learn about daily life in rural Belize
- Visit the site of the historic cotton tree that gave the village its name
